The cheapest way to get from Grootfontein to Maun is to drive which costs $75 - $120 and takes 10h 24m.
The fastest way to get from Grootfontein to Maun is to drive which takes 10h 24m and costs $75 - $120.
The distance between Grootfontein and Maun is 1216 km. The road distance is 675 km.
The best way to get from Grootfontein to Maun without a car is to taxi and bus and shuttle which takes 33h 8m and costs $210 - $290.
It takes approximately 11h 21m to get from Grootfontein to Maun,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Grootfontein to Maun is 675 km. It takes approximately 10h 24m to drive from Grootfontein to Maun.
